A Broken Disney Monorail Is Being Held Together by Tape, Igniting Concern From Guests

Earlier this week, a concerning incident at Disneyland Park sparked widespread attention when cast members were filmed taping up a broken piece that had fallen off the Disneyland Monorail. The video, which quickly went viral across social media platforms, has raised questions about Disney’s commitment to safety and its quality control practices, with many commenters expressing disappointment over the quick fix.

In the video, which was captured by a park visitor, several cast members can be seen using tape to secure a fallen piece on the Monorail. The sight of this makeshift repair, particularly on one of Disneyland’s signature attractions, has caught the eye of many who feel that it represents a slip in the usually high standards of maintenance and safety associated with the park.

Concerns from Visitors and Commenters

Many viewers were concerned not only about the appearance of the temporary fix but also the potential risks it posed to guest safety. One commenter raised the alarming possibility of what could have happened if the piece had fallen while the Monorail was in motion:

“What if this piece fell while the monorail is moving and lands on a guest? This tape isn’t strong enough for this, and the poor CM’s are forced to do their best to hold it together.”

While Disney cast members are known for their dedication and professionalism, the incident highlights how even the most well-intentioned fixes can fall short when it comes to the safety and well-being of park guests. Many fans and visitors expressed concern that the situation was not handled with the level of care that Disney is typically known for, leading to frustration with what appeared to be a hasty, temporary solution.
